Mini Grants

The purpose of this program is to allow funding requests for small amounts throughout the year that promote the mission of Komen and increase the capacity of effective breast health programs. Small grant requests can be submitted in letterform and accepted year-round.

Small Grants

Small grants may only be awarded to other nonprofit organizations, educational institutions, and/or government agencies. For-profit organizations or individuals are not eligible. Small grant requests should comply with the following criteria:

  • Specific to breast health/breast cancer
  • Relevant to the mission of Komen for the Cure
  • Funding request is less than $2,000
  • Willingness to acknowledge support of Komen Affiliate
  • Report financials and project progress to Affiliate
  • Allow participation of Affiliate representatives where appropriate
  • Not for a fund raising activity
Conference Grants

The purpose of this program is to further the Komen mission in Affiliate communities by supporting local scientific or educational conferences, symposia, and meetings, with an emphasis on those that enhance the interaction between the advocate, healthcare, and scientific communities. Funding requests can be submitted in letterform and accepted year-round.

Conference grants may only be awarded to other nonprofit organizations, educational institutions, and/or government agencies. For-profit organizations or individuals are not eligible. Requests for conference grants should comply with the following criteria:

  • Specific to breast health or to help further the body of knowledge related to research, diagnosis, treatment, education, and/or other issues related to breast cancer
  • Funding requests is less than $5,000
  • Acknowledgement of support from Komen Affiliate in all printed materials
  • Participation of Affiliate representatives where appropriate
  • Complimentary registration for at least two (2) Affiliate representatives
  • Display area where appropriate
  • Activity report following conference that includes number of participants, evaluation of program, and impact of Affiliate sponsorship and participation
Travel Scholarships

The purpose of this program is to provide travel assistance to grantees, health care professionals, and advocates to attend, participate in, and/or present at meetings, conferences, or symposia that would increase the community knowledge of breast health and breast cancer and facilitate the exchange of ideas and communication between the scientific and lay public. Funding requests may be submitted in letterform and accepted year-round.

Requests for travel scholarships should comply with the following criteria:

  • Conference is relevant to breast cancer as demonstrated by agenda, etc.
  • Funding request is less than $1,000 domestic or $2,000 international
  • Applicant is able to quantify participation and benefit to community
  • Application should include two letters of recommendation, including one from the employer if applicable
  • Applicant must attend majority of conference or apply for the continuing education credits offered
  • Written report or presentation should be made to Affiliate after Conference

It is preferable for travel scholarships to reimburse travel expenses up to the approved dollar amount upon the presentation of receipts instead of using a cash advance. If this is not as a travel advance and must be supported by an expense report with original receipts to the Affiliate within 30 days of travel.
